A chain of If/ElseIf statements is evaluated from top to bottom. At most, only one branch will be executed: the first one
with a condition that evaluates to True.
Therefore, duplicating a condition automatically leads to dead code. Usually, this is due to a copy/paste error. At best, it’s simply dead code and at worst, it’s a bug that is likely to induce further bugs as the code is maintained, and obviously it could lead to unexpected behavior.
If param = 1 Then OpenWindow() ElseIf param = 2 Then CloseWindow() ElseIf param = 1 Then ' Noncompliant MoveWindowToTheBackground() End If
If param = 1 Then OpenWindow() ElseIf param = 2 Then CloseWindow() ElseIf param = 3 Then MoveWindowToTheBackground() End If
